Render passes are a fundamental concept in computer-generated imagery (CGI), allowing artists and designers to break down complex scenes into manageable components. By understanding how many render passes are used in visualization, professionals can optimize their workflow, improve image quality, and reduce rendering time. In this article, we will delve into the world of render passes, exploring their types, applications, and best practices.
What are Render Passes?
A render pass is a single rendering of a 3D scene, focusing on a specific aspect of the image, such as lighting, textures, or reflections. By separating the rendering process into multiple passes, artists can isolate and refine individual elements, resulting in a more detailed and realistic final image. Render passes can be combined using various techniques, such as compositing, to create the final output.
Types of Render Passes
There are several types of render passes, each serving a unique purpose:
- Beauty Pass: The beauty pass is the primary render pass, capturing the final image with all elements combined. It is often used as a reference for subsequent passes.
- Ambient Occlusion Pass: This pass simulates the way objects occlude ambient light, adding depth and realism to the scene.
- Diffuse Pass: The diffuse pass renders the diffuse color of objects, without considering lighting or reflections.
- Specular Pass: This pass captures the specular highlights of objects, adding shine and reflectivity to the scene.
- Normal Pass: The normal pass renders the surface normals of objects, used for bump mapping and normal mapping.
- Depth Pass: This pass captures the depth information of the scene, used for depth of field and atmospheric effects.
- Motion Vector Pass: The motion vector pass renders the motion of objects, used for motion blur and other dynamic effects.
Applications of Render Passes
Render passes have a wide range of applications in various industries:
- Film and Animation: Render passes are used to create complex, detailed scenes, allowing artists to focus on specific elements, such as lighting or textures.
- Architecture: Render passes are used to create realistic architectural visualizations, showcasing buildings and interior designs.
- Product Design: Render passes are used to create detailed product renderings, highlighting textures, materials, and lighting.
- Video Games: Render passes are used to create realistic game environments, characters, and special effects.
Benefits of Using Render Passes
Using render passes offers several benefits:
- Improved Image Quality: By isolating and refining individual elements, render passes can improve the overall image quality.
- Increased Flexibility: Render passes allow artists to make changes to specific elements without affecting the entire scene.
- Reduced Rendering Time: By rendering individual elements separately, artists can reduce the overall rendering time.
- Enhanced Collaboration: Render passes enable artists to work on specific elements independently, improving collaboration and workflow.
Best Practices for Working with Render Passes
To get the most out of render passes, follow these best practices:
- Plan Ahead: Plan your render passes carefully, considering the specific elements you need to capture.
- Use Reference Images: Use reference images to ensure accuracy and consistency across render passes.
- Optimize Render Settings: Optimize your render settings for each pass, balancing quality and rendering time.
- Use Compositing: Use compositing techniques to combine render passes, creating a seamless final image.
Common Challenges and Solutions
When working with render passes, you may encounter several challenges:
- Inconsistent Lighting: Inconsistent lighting can occur when combining render passes. Solution: Use a consistent lighting setup across all passes.
- Color Shifts: Color shifts can occur when combining render passes. Solution: Use color management techniques to ensure color consistency.
- Rendering Time: Rendering time can be a challenge when working with multiple render passes. Solution: Optimize your render settings and use rendering farms or distributed rendering.
Conclusion
Render passes are a powerful tool in the world of computer-generated imagery, allowing artists and designers to break down complex scenes into manageable components. By understanding the types, applications, and best practices of render passes, professionals can optimize their workflow, improve image quality, and reduce rendering time. Whether you’re working in film, architecture, product design, or video games, render passes can help you achieve stunning visual results.
Final Thoughts
In conclusion, render passes are an essential part of the visualization process, offering a range of benefits and applications. By mastering the art of render passes, you can take your visualizations to the next level, creating stunning, detailed images that captivate and inspire. Remember to plan ahead, use reference images, optimize render settings, and use compositing techniques to get the most out of your render passes. With practice and experience, you’ll become proficient in working with render passes, unlocking the full potential of your visualizations.
What are render passes and how do they contribute to visualization?
Render passes are a series of images or data sets generated by a rendering engine during the visualization process. Each pass represents a specific aspect of the scene, such as diffuse color, specular highlights, ambient occlusion, or depth information. By breaking down the rendering process into individual passes, artists and designers can gain more control over the final image, allowing for greater flexibility and precision in the visualization process.
The use of render passes enables the creation of complex, high-quality images by combining multiple passes in a compositing software. This approach also facilitates the manipulation of individual elements within the scene, such as adjusting the color or texture of specific objects, without affecting the rest of the image. By leveraging render passes, visualization professionals can produce more detailed and realistic images, which is particularly important in fields like architecture, product design, and visual effects.
What are the different types of render passes, and how are they used?
There are several types of render passes, each capturing specific information about the scene. Some common types of render passes include diffuse, specular, ambient occlusion, depth, and normal passes. The diffuse pass captures the base color of objects, while the specular pass records the highlights and reflections. Ambient occlusion passes simulate the way objects occlude ambient light, adding depth and realism to the scene. Depth passes store information about the distance of objects from the camera, which can be used for depth-of-field effects or other post-processing techniques.
Each type of render pass serves a specific purpose and can be used in various ways to enhance the visualization. For example, the normal pass can be used to add detailed surface textures or to simulate complex materials. By combining multiple render passes, artists can achieve a high level of control over the final image, allowing for subtle adjustments and fine-tuning of the visualization. Understanding the different types of render passes and their applications is essential for effective visualization and compositing.
How do render passes improve the visualization workflow?
Render passes significantly improve the visualization workflow by allowing artists and designers to work more efficiently and effectively. By breaking down the rendering process into individual passes, professionals can focus on specific aspects of the scene without having to re-render the entire image. This approach enables faster iteration and experimentation, as changes can be made to individual passes without affecting the rest of the image.
The use of render passes also facilitates collaboration and flexibility in the visualization process. Multiple artists can work on different passes simultaneously, streamlining the workflow and reducing the overall rendering time. Additionally, render passes enable the creation of multiple versions of an image, allowing for easy comparison and selection of different visualization options. By leveraging render passes, visualization professionals can work more efficiently, experiment with different ideas, and deliver high-quality results.
What are the benefits of using render passes in compositing?
Using render passes in compositing offers several benefits, including greater control over the final image, improved flexibility, and enhanced realism. By combining multiple render passes, artists can achieve a high level of precision and detail in the compositing process. Render passes also enable the creation of complex, layered images, allowing for subtle adjustments and fine-tuning of the visualization.
The use of render passes in compositing also facilitates the integration of 3D elements with live-action footage or other 2D elements. By separating the rendering process into individual passes, artists can easily match the 3D elements to the surrounding environment, creating a seamless and realistic composite. Additionally, render passes enable the creation of detailed, high-quality images, which is particularly important in fields like visual effects, where realism and accuracy are crucial.
How do render passes enhance the realism of visualizations?
Render passes enhance the realism of visualizations by allowing for the creation of detailed, high-quality images with subtle nuances and depth. By capturing specific information about the scene, such as ambient occlusion or depth, render passes enable the simulation of real-world phenomena, adding realism and authenticity to the visualization. The use of render passes also facilitates the creation of complex, layered images, allowing for subtle adjustments and fine-tuning of the visualization.
The combination of multiple render passes enables the creation of images with a high level of depth and dimensionality. For example, the use of ambient occlusion and depth passes can create a sense of volume and space, while the specular pass can add subtle highlights and reflections. By leveraging render passes, visualization professionals can create highly realistic images that accurately represent the desired scene or environment.
What are some common challenges when working with render passes?
One common challenge when working with render passes is managing the complexity of the rendering process. Breaking down the scene into individual passes can result in a large number of files and data sets, which can be difficult to manage and organize. Additionally, the compositing process can be time-consuming and require a high level of technical expertise.
Another challenge is ensuring that the individual passes are properly aligned and matched, which can be particularly difficult when working with complex scenes or animations. To overcome these challenges, it’s essential to develop a clear understanding of the rendering and compositing process, as well as to establish a well-organized workflow and file management system. By doing so, visualization professionals can effectively leverage render passes to achieve high-quality results.
How can I get started with using render passes in my visualization workflow?
To get started with using render passes in your visualization workflow, it’s essential to develop a clear understanding of the rendering and compositing process. This can be achieved by studying tutorials, online courses, or workshops that focus on render passes and compositing. Additionally, experimenting with different rendering engines and compositing software can help you become familiar with the tools and techniques involved.
Once you have a basic understanding of render passes, start by breaking down a simple scene into individual passes and experimenting with different compositing techniques. As you become more comfortable with the process, you can move on to more complex scenes and projects. It’s also important to establish a well-organized workflow and file management system to ensure that you can effectively manage and utilize the render passes in your visualization workflow.